Lumiere @ Home as it’s now called is a truly hidden gem in Brugge. We were out searching for a restaurant that’s open on new year’s eve and we are glad that we stumbled upon this place. I ordered the half chicken with rice which was very delicious and my husband had lamb chops with chips and salad, and that too was very tasty and tender! Our son had nuggets served with salad and chips and he was very happy with it. Both men who were serving us couldn’t be more nicer and polite. Truly enjoyed our meal and thank you for a lovely dinner!

We dined there in June 2022 - although some time has passed since but had to write a review. The Chicken Tajine was just divine and the service given by the owner/chef, his name is Anwar, who was just amazing. When we got to the restaurant it was actually closed because it was a Friday, which is a Jummah day - a special prayer that muslims perfom. The restaurant opens around 5pm on Fridays but we didn't know that and got there around 2pm. I then called on the restaurant phone mumber and the chef picked up and upon realising my disappointment - he offered to come down (he lives about 20mins away) and open the restaurant and cook specifically for us. What a man - won't forget that gesture. It's certainly a little Morrocan gem in the heart of beautiful Brugges.
